Examines the effects of the right to buy scheme in the light of a new report by the Joseph Rowntree Foundation, "Reviewing the right to buy". Argues that in some areas the scheme has led to increased social exclusion, concentration of poverty, polarisation of the young and elderly in poor quality conuncil housing and destabilisation of estates.
